HZKPST,曲线轮廓字库的提取显示
字库结构
1.汉字索引区+字型数据区
索引项(6)=字型数据偏移地址(4)+字型数据的长度(2) //=unsigned int(offset)+unsigned short(size)=long+int
2.索引区
offset = (94*(区码-16)+(位码-1))*6//16区开始存放汉字,索引项长度为6 UCDOS5.0:(4)+(2) UCDOS6.0:(4-0x10000000)+(2)
3.字型数据格式:(压缩+解压)
1.控制字(半个字节)+参数 2.字节(先低4位,后高4位)
控制字表:
//————
数据读取规则:
按4位读取,先读取低4位,再读取高4位,控制字(解释)(4) 绝对坐标值(8):第一次读取的4位,作为高4位,第2次读取的4位,作为低4位。 坐标增量(4): 坐标增量(6):第一次读取的4位,作为高4位,第2次读取的4位中的高2位,作为低2位。
CODE
//——————–
参考资料
0.文章库搜索邮件接收 1.国标码与区位码 2.UCDOS的曲线轮廓字库的分析 3.资料打包
转载请注明原文地址: https://ju.6miu.com/read-1302144.html